Judas Priest Announce Farewell Tour

Posted by on December 7, 2010

After 40 years together, the Metal Gods appear to be calling it a day. Judas Priest has announced plans for the Epitaph world tour, which is also being dubbed their final tour. They are expected to hit every major city around the world for one last time. News of Priest’s farewell tour comes as surprising. […]
